Supermarkets in my area seem to have stopped stocking quinoia, which I found worked nicely as a rice-substitute in stir fries. Any ideas for a substitute?
 
Although lower carb than rice (brown uncooked weight 100g = 77g carbs) quinoa is still quite high (uncooked weight 100g = 55.7g carbs). If you wanted a really low carb alternative give cauliflower rice a go, sometimes called cauliflower cous cous (uncooked weight 100g = 3g carbs!)
